有没有办法在ASP.net 5 Web API(我写这篇文章时的RC1版本)中获取OData查询语法?
在ASP.net 4.x中,通过添加Microsoft.AspNet.WebApi.OData NuGet包并将.AsQueryable()添加为响应类型来启用此功能。这将支持查询字符串参数,例如?$filter=Name eq 'Martin'以过滤结果。
然而,在.NET 5中似乎没有那个NuGet包的版本,并且.AsQueryable()不能直接使用。
现在是否有另一个RC1的包存在或即将推出,或者ASP.NET 5不再采用这种方式进行操作?
在ASP.net 4.x中,通过添加Microsoft.AspNet.WebApi.OData NuGet包并将.AsQueryable()添加为响应类型来启用此功能。这将支持查询字符串参数,例如?$filter=Name eq 'Martin'以过滤结果。
然而,在.NET 5中似乎没有那个NuGet包的版本,并且.AsQueryable()不能直接使用。
现在是否有另一个RC1的包存在或即将推出,或者ASP.NET 5不再采用这种方式进行操作?